BuzzFeed News & now Vice, why are media companies failing?
Here’s a quick list of reasons:
- Without being backed by the revenue of a profitable physical product or popular subscription based service, these companies are reliant on ad revenue.
- With so much choice for advertisers nowadays, they will often avoid topics involving tragedy.
- The barrier to entry to make a media company is pretty much nonexistent nowadays. An individual running a news account on Twitter or TikTok can have the same reach as Vice. This again devalues the content for advertisers.
- These organisations are bloated, often carrying costs associated with the revenue media could generate 10 years ago, despite the landscape changing.
